Top 5 Reasons Your UPS Stopped Working

When your uninterruptible power supply fails during critical moments, it's like having a fire extinguisher that doesn't work when needed most. Let's examine the most frequent culprits:

  • Battery Failure: 60% of UPS failures stem from expired or damaged batteries (2023 Data Center Power Report)
  • Internal Component Faults: Capacitor degradation accounts for 25% of service calls
  • Overload Conditions: 30% users exceed recommended load capacity
  • Software Glitches: Firmware issues cause 15% of "no power" scenarios
  • Environmental Factors: Every 10°C above 25°C cuts battery life by 50%

Pro Tip: Always maintain 20% extra UPS capacity for unexpected power demands - this buffer could save your equipment during voltage fluctuations.

Step-by-Step UPS Diagnostic Process

Follow this field-tested procedure to identify power delivery issues:

  1. Perform visual inspection (look for swollen components)
  2. Test input voltage with multimeter
  3. Check battery voltage under load
  4. Run built-in self-test
  5. Review event logs via management software

Remember: Safety first! Always disconnect from mains before internal inspections. Not comfortable doing this yourself? Many providers offer remote monitoring services that predict failures before they occur.

When to Call Professionals

  • Smell burning components
  • Visible arcing/sparks
  • Repeated circuit breaker trips
  • Battery leakage

Preventive Maintenance Checklist

Extend UPS lifespan with these essential practices:

  • Quarterly battery load testing
  • Annual capacitor replacement
  • Bi-annual firmware updates
  • Continuous temperature monitoring
  • 90-day calibration checks

FAQ: Uninterruptible Power Supply Issues

How long do UPS batteries typically last?

Standard lead-acid batteries last 3-5 years, while lithium-ion variants can operate 8-10 years with proper maintenance.

Can a UPS be repaired after complete failure?

Many components are repairable, but cost-effectiveness depends on the unit's age and damage extent. We recommend professional assessment.
